I-Circular Polarization Horn Antenna 12 dBi Typ. Thola, 4-8 GHz Frequency Range RM-CPHA48-12

Incazelo emfushane:

I-RF MISO's Model RM-CPHA48-12 iwuthi lophondo oluyindilinga oluyindilinga olusebenza kusukela ku-4 kuya ku-8 GHz, I-antenna inikeza inzuzo evamile engu-12dBi. I-antenna i-VSWR ijwayelekile engu-1.3:1. Izimbobo ze-antenna RF ziyi-waveguide futhi isiguquli se-coaxial singangezwa, isixhumi esibonakalayo sithi NK. I-antenna ingasetshenziswa kakhulu ekutholweni kwe-EMI, ukuma, ukuqaphela, ukuzuza kwe-antenna kanye nesilinganiso sephethini nezinye izinkambu zohlelo lokusebenza.

  • I-Circular Polarization Horn Antenna iyi-antenna eyisipesheli ye-microwave eguqula amasiginali ahlukaniswe umugqa abe amagagasi agqamile ayisiyingi ngokusebenzisa i-polarizer ehlanganisiwe. Leli khono eliyingqayizivele lenza libe yigugu ngokukhethekile ezinhlelweni zokusebenza lapho ukuqina kwesignali ye-polarization kubalulekile.

    Izici Zobuchwepheshe Ezibalulekile:

    • I-Circular Polarization Generation: Isebenzisa ama-dielectric noma ama-metallic polarizers ukwakha amasiginali we-RHCP/LHCP

    • I-Low Axial Ratio: Ngokuvamile i-<3 dB, iqinisekisa ukuhlanzeka okuphezulu kwe-polarization

    • Ukusebenza kwe-Broadband: Imvamisa ihlanganisa i-1.5:1 i-frequency ratio bandwidths

    • Isikhungo Sesigaba Esizinzile: Sigcina izici zemisebe ezingaguquki kuyo yonke ibhendi yefrikhwensi

    • Ukuhlukaniswa Okuphezulu: Phakathi kwezingxenye ze-orthogonal polarization (>20 dB)

    Izinhlelo zokusebenza eziyinhloko:

    1. Amasistimu okuxhumana ngesathelayithi (enqoba umphumela we-Faraday rotation)

    2. I-GPS nezamukeli zokuzulazula

    3. Izinhlelo ze-radar zesimo sezulu nezicelo zezempi

    4. I-radio astronomy kanye nocwaningo lwesayensi

    5. I-UAV nezixhumanisi zokuxhumana ngeselula

    Amandla we-antenna okugcina ubuqotho besignali kungakhathaliseki ukuthi yiziphi izinguquko zokuma phakathi komthumeli nomamukeli ayenza ibaluleke kakhulu ekuxhumaneni kwesathelayithi neselula, lapho ukungqubuzana kwe-polarization yesignali kungabangela ukuwohloka okukhulu.
